Assay Development & Validation
  • Conduct or oversee development, troubleshooting, and validation of new TR‑FRET assays for detecting specific analytes in cell culture medium, cell lysates, blood, etc., ensuring product development goals are met.
  • Lead assay validation exercises to determine LLOQ, LLOD, Z’, spike recovery, etc., and benchmark against competitor products to support marketing.
  • Ensure appropriate documentation of assay development history, generate SOPs for kit component manufacturing, and detailed protocols for user manuals to support product launch.

Qualifications
  • MS/PhD (or equivalent) in cell biology, biochemistry, or related discipline with a minimum of 7 years of industrial assay and product development experience.
  • Broad scientific knowledge in cell signaling pathways, protein function, and immunoassay theory.
  • Experience in antibody conjugation, immunoassay development, and buffer optimization.
  • Experience in TR‑FRET assay development, including linkers, buffer optimization, and antibody screening.
  • Proficiency in data analysis using Graph Pad Prism or equivalent software.
  • Experience developing assays for therapeutic areas such as oncology, neurodegeneration, immunology, or metabolism (desired).
  • Experience mentoring and supervising technical staff.
  • Expertise in developing immuno‑assays with TR‑FRET, ELISA, or similar formats.
  • Experience overseeing product development using a phased stage‑gate process (preferred).
  • Experience drafting qualification/validation reports and SOPs for assay transfer (preferred).
  • Experience managing a team of scientists in assay development.
  • Ability to independently learn new techniques, solve problems, and troubleshoot assays.
  • Experience interacting directly with clients in an industry setting (desired).
  • Experience in neutralizing antibody detection assays (plus).
